Tart Cherry Yogurt

Making your own flavored yogurt is easy with tart cherry juice and dried tart cherries. The mixture will keep up to one week in the fridge, which means you can serve yourself a dose of tart cherries whenever you like.

Servings
8

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up unsweetened tart cherry juice
  • 1/4 cup chopped dried unsweetened tart cherries
  • 3 Tbs. agave nectar
  • 1 32-oz. container plain soy yogurt

Preparation

Stir cherry juice, chopped dried cherries, and agave nectar into a container of soy yogurt until well combined.

Nutrition Information

  • Calories 119
  • Carbohydrate Content 22 g
  • Cholesterol Content 0 mg
  • Fat Content 2 g
  • Fiber Content 2 g
  • Protein Content 3 g
  • Saturated Fat Content 1 g
  • Sodium Content 16 mg
  • Sugar Content 15 g
